在现代企业中,尤其是科技行业,软件产品经理(ProductManager,简称PM)是一个至关重要的角色。作为产品的核心推动者,软件产品经理需要担负着多方面的责任,推动产品从构想到实现,再到市场上线后的持续优化。简而言之,软件产品经理的工作不仅仅是参与软件的开发,更多的是作为一个沟通桥梁,将技术、业务和用户需求有机结合在一起。
1.产品需求分析与定义
产品经理的工作从需求分析开始。无论是从市场调研还是用户反馈,软件产品经理需要深入了解用户的痛点、需求和期望。通过对行业趋势的把握、竞争对手的分析,PM能够发现市场中尚未满足的需求,或者能够改进的现有产品功能。这个阶段至关重要,决定了产品的初步方向和后期的成功与否。
在需求分析后,产品经理需要编写详细的产品需求文档(PRD),清晰地列出产品的核心功能、用户界面设计要求、技术实现细节等。这些文档不仅是产品开发的指南,也是团队沟通的桥梁,确保不同部门如开发、设计、测试、运营等都能够准确理解产品目标。
2.制定产品战略与路线图
随着需求的确认,软件产品经理将开始制定产品战略。这个战略通常涵盖了产品的定位、目标市场、目标用户群体、商业模式以及竞争策略等方面。产品经理需要分析市场规模,预测未来的市场趋势,并以此为基础,为产品规划出合理的发展路径。
在制定战略的过程中,PM还需要考虑如何在有限的资源下进行优先级排序。产品经理往往要面对多方需求和多项功能的实现可能,因此如何在时间、预算和人力资源有限的情况下,做出最优的决策,成为了PM的一项重要能力。
为了落实战略,产品经理还需要设计产品的长期路线图(Roadmap)。这个路线图会展示出在接下来的若干个月或几年里,产品要实现的各个阶段性目标。路线图的制定,不仅仅是一个对外的展示工具,它同时也是产品开发过程中的规划蓝图,帮助团队保持一致性。
3.与各部门的沟通与协调
作为产品的“CEO”,产品经理需要协调不同团队之间的工作,包括开发、设计、测试、市场营销等。产品经理需要确保各个部门理解产品需求,并能够高效协作,解决过程中遇到的任何问题。无论是解决技术难题,还是调整市场策略,产品经理都需要有出色的沟通能力,能够在团队之间搭建顺畅的信息流通渠道。
尤其是在产品开发的过程中,需求的变化、市场的反馈以及技术实现的难度往往会导致调整。PM需要不断地与各部门沟通,评估各种改变带来的影响,并做出适当的决策。通过良好的沟通与协调,产品经理可以保证开发进度、质量和上线时间。
4.产品开发与迭代
产品的开发过程通常是一个漫长且充满挑战的过程。软件产品经理需要在开发的每个阶段都紧密跟进,确保开发工作不偏离预定目标。这不仅仅是一次性的管理,而是一个持续的过程。PM需要根据开发团队的进度,及时调整开发计划,确保在项目执行过程中能够保持灵活性。
随着技术的不断进步和市场需求的变化,软件产品通常需要不断地进行迭代更新。产品经理需要根据用户反馈、数据分析、市场变化等多方面的信息,不断优化产品。通过持续的迭代,产品才能在竞争激烈的市场中立于不败之地。
5.产品上线与市场推广
产品开发完成后,产品经理的工作并没有结束。产品的上线和推广是产品经理的重要任务之一。在产品上线前,产品经理需要与市场团队、销售团队等紧密配合,制定详细的市场推广计划。这个过程中,PM需要把握产品的卖点和核心优势,设计出符合目标用户的营销策略。
产品经理还需要确保产品上线时的稳定性和用户体验。上线前的测试阶段(例如用户体验测试、功能测试等)至关重要,产品经理要与测试团队密切合作,确保产品在各个维度上都能符合预期。
产品上线后的市场反馈也需要PM进行及时的跟进。通过监测产品的使用情况、收集用户反馈、分析数据,PM可以快速判断产品是否符合用户需求,以及产品在市场中的表现如何。如果发现问题,产品经理需要及时做出调整,修复bug或优化产品功能。
6.数据分析与产品优化
随着产品的上线,数据分析成为产品经理工作的重要组成部分。通过分析用户数据、使用行为、市场反应等,PM可以深入了解产品的表现,判断哪些功能受到了用户的青睐,哪些部分存在问题或缺陷。
基于数据的分析结果,产品经理需要不断优化产品,提升用户体验。比如,某些功能可能使用频率较低,PM需要评估是否是设计上的问题,还是功能本身不符合用户需求。产品经理还需要关注产品的生命周期管理,定期进行版本更新,增加新的功能或优化现有功能,保持产品的市场竞争力。
7.产品经理的领导力与团队管理
一个优秀的产品经理不仅需要具备战略眼光和业务敏感度,还需要具备强大的领导力。在产品的各个开发阶段,PM通常需要带领跨职能团队合作,而良好的团队管理和领导能力,可以帮助团队高效执行,解决问题。
产品经理的领导力体现在许多方面:能够明确团队目标、带领团队克服困难、解决团队间的冲突、激发团队成员的积极性等。PM不仅仅是产品的管理者,还是团队的引领者,能带领团队走向成功。
8.持续学习与创新
随着技术的不断发展,产品经理的角色也在不断变化。PM需要保持学习的态度,紧跟行业趋势,学习新的技术、新的管理方法和新的产品设计理念。持续的学习和创新是产品经理在职场中保持竞争力的关键。
产品经理通过不断的学习,不仅能够提升个人能力,还能为团队带来新的思路和创意,推动产品走向更高的水平。
软件产品经理的工作充满挑战和机遇。从需求分析到市场推广,再到产品迭代优化,PM在整个产品生命周期中都起着至关重要的作用。一个成功的产品经理不仅仅需要具备广泛的业务知识和技术背景,更需要拥有卓越的沟通能力、分析能力和领导力,才能在激烈的市场竞争中脱颖而出。
评论 (0)